Re-master

This feature gives you a more natural sound by adding higher frequency signals not recorded on the track.
1 Press [DISPLAY].
2 Press [

3, 4] to select “Sound” and press [1].

3 Press [

3, 4] to select “Sound Effects” and press [1].

4 Press [

3, 4] to select “Re-master1” or “Re-master2”.

≥“V.Surround1” or “V.Surround2” is displayed, but there is no effect even if it is set.

≥This function is effective for audio from the HDMI terminal or the DIGITAL AUDIO OUT terminal only when

“Digital Audio Output” is set to “PCM”. (However, in this case, audio is output as 2ch.)

Playing music
continuously even
after turning off
power to the
television

When the unit is connected to a Panasonic TV (VIERA) that supports HDAVI Control 2 or HDAVI Control 3 and
an amplifier/receiver supports HDAVI Control, the unit is turned off if the power to the television is turned off,
since “Power off link” (

➡ 72) operates.

The following operations make it possible to keep the power of the unit ON and to play music continuously.

1 While playing music

Press [OPTION].

2 Press [

3, 4] to select “TV Power Off” and press [OK].

≥Sound may be discontinued for several seconds when the power to the television is turned off.

≥If the operation mentioned above is executed while audio is output from the television, the sound may not be

output from the amplifier/receiver. It is recommended to set the amplifier/receiver beforehand so that audio will
be output from the amplifier/receiver.
